Will (Irāda), Resolution (ʿAẓm) and Reliance on God (Tawakkul) in the Qur’ān
Abstract
The most ideal belief as explained in the Qur’ān is based on will (irāda), Resolution (ʿaẓm) and reliance on God (tawakkul). These three elements are complementary processes. Will comes first. The second in importance is resolution which means to be patient and serious in any action. And the third, absolute reliance on God means to have trust in God after performing the first and the second steps, will and resolution. It is only then that miracles occur. In other words, a miracle takes place only when one wills, takes action seriously and trusts in God in any work.
